About Us 

Graphcore is a globally recognised leader in Artificial Intelligence computing systems. The company designs advanced semiconductors and data centre hardware that provide the specialised processing power needed to drive AI innovation, while delivering the efficiency required to support its broader adoption.   

As part of the SoftBank Group, Graphcore is a member of an elite family of companies responsible for some of the world’s most transformative technologies. We are opening a new AI Engineering Campus in Austin, which will play a central role in Graphcore's work building the future of AI computing.    


Job Description: 

  • Classify product and test chip variants under EAR/ECCN framework
  • Manage BIS license applications, WTEC calculations, and deemed export authorizations
  • Build and maintain automated classification tool.
  • Establish Technology Transfer Agreements  
  • Create workflow to reduce classification bottlenecks
  • Handle export control screening for international shipments and customer transfers
  •  Design export control decision trees and classification workflow
  • Develop product database with standardized identifiers (addressing industry pain point)
  • Coordinate with Legal and Export Control SMEs on complex classifications
  • Implement multi-jurisdiction compliance 
  • Manage restricted party screening and end-use monitoring
  • Prepare for and support export control audits 

 

Required Qualifications 

  • 5+ years export control experience in semiconductor, hardware, or technology industry
  • Deep knowledge of EAR regulations, ECCN classifications, and BIS licensing procedures
  • Experience with deemed export controls and international technology transfer
  • Proven ability to automate manual processes (Excel, databases, workflow tools)
  • BS/BA degree in Engineering, Supply Chain, International Trade, or related field
  • Direct experience classifying hardware, software, and technical data under EAR 

 

Preferred Qualifications 

  • Familiarity with supply chain export controls
  • Certified Export Compliance Professional (CECP) or similar certification

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
